DESCRIPTION:Wildlife trafficking generates more than $10 billion a year for transnational organized criminal networks. Join us to learn how a unique collaboration between our Nature and Justice Initiatives is providing expert training to law enforcement task forces working to dismantle the transnational organized crime syndicates responsible for wildlife trafficking.  \nHear from Robert Mande\, Chairman of the National Anti-Poaching Task Force  and Assistant Director of Anti-Poaching Wildlife Division in Tanzania and Sean O’Regan\, Director of Freeland Africa and Chief Technical Advisor for Freeland\, alongside Grace Farms Foundation’s Nature Initiative Director\, Mark Fowler\, and Justice Initiative Advisor\, Rod Khattabi. \n  \nJoin us before the program for our September Community Dinner.
